Back after the holidays

The machines have got some well deserved rest for several summer weeks and will now be restarted (just like yourself!). I have listed five things that are good to consider before the start of the season.

1. Central system

If you have a central system where several machines have their own small sumps, check all machines for bacteria and mold before starting the central system. If there is a failure in one machine it can contaminate all and disturb the production of the autumn.

2. Check all devices

Check if some fluid have been left in chip cans, oil separator or collection container with return pump to the process fluid sump. Even here, as a consequence, the entire machine sump may be replaced if you pump contaminated liquid.

3. Service during the summer?

Take a look inside the machines also if fitters or lubricants have done work in the summer. Rags are murky for bacteria.

4. New machine

If you install a new machine, it may be worth checking that it does not have old fluid from a previous test or has a layer of anti-corrosion coating that contaminates.
